    The Surgical Technologists are allied health professionals who are an integral part of the team of medical practitioners providing surgical care to patients. Surgical Technologists work under the supervision of a surgeon and registered nurse to facilitate the safe and effective conduct of invasive surgical procedures, insuring that the operating room environment is safe, that equipment functions properly, and that the operative procedure is conducted under conditions that maximize patient safety. Surgical Technologists possess expertise in the theory and application of sterile and aseptic technique and combine the knowledge of human anatomy, surgical procedures, and implementation tools and technologies to facilitate a physician's performance of invasive therapeutic and diagnostic procedures. Confirms procedure with surgeon and determines specific equipment needed per procedure by reviewing permit to confirm procedure and special needs. Responsible for the selection and placement of x-rays for reference. Assists in setting up OR room. Make clinical decisions based on experience, patient population data, and observation in concert with the primary surgeon. Assists in moving and positioning the patient and inserting and removal of Foley urinary bladder catheter. Responsible for placing a pneumatic tourniquet draping the patient within the surgeon's guidelines and maintaining integrity of sterile field. Provides retraction of tissue and organs for optimal visualization with regard to tissue type and appropriate retraction instrument and /or technique. Assists in maintaining hemostasis by direct pressure, using and applying of appropriate surgical instrument for the task, placement or ties, placement of ligatures, applying chemical hemostatic agents, or other measures as directed by the surgeon. Uses the electrocautery mono and bi-polar at surgeons direction, clamping, ligation, and cutting of tissue per surgeons directive. Selects and applies wound dressing per surgeon's directive; applies splints, casts, and other specialty dressings under the direct supervision of the surgeon.     The Certified Surgical First Assistant (CSFA)is an allied health professional who works under the supervision of a surgeon to facilitate the safe and effective conduct of invasive surgical procedures, ensuring that the operating room environment is safe, that equipment functions properly, and that the operative procedure is conducted under conditions that maximize patient safety. They possess expertise in the theory and application of sterile and aseptic technique and combine the knowledge of human anatomy, surgical procedures, and implementation tools and technologies to facilitate a physician's performance of invasive therapeutic and diagnostic procedures. Education Graduate of an accredited surgical technology course or certified surgical assistant is required. Experience Five years CST experience required (10,400 hours) or evidence of two years of experience functioning in a first assist role is required. Certification & Licensures If working in Virginia, Virginia State license required prior to the start of employment. Certified by the National Board of Surgical Technology and Surgical Assisting (NBSTSA) required. Certified by the National Board of Surgical Technology and Surgical Assisting (NBSTSA), the National Surgical Assistant Association (NSAA) or the American Board of Surgical Assistants (ABSA) Completion of approved first assistant program or completion of an approved program within 24 months of hire date is required. BLS Certification (Basic Life Support) - American Heart 'Healthcare Provider' (HCP) - AHA approved is required. New hires must have American Heart Association (AHA) appropriate certification prior to completion of orientation. All Certified Surgical First Assistants must be credentialed to work at the hospital where their work is performed.
